Wildcats Hold First Practice Down In Music City

The football Wildcats are all settled in at a temporary home in Nashville.

The team had its first practice Tuesday afternoon in preparation for the upcoming Music City Bowl.

The Cats got a cold greeting. It felt like 30 degrees in Nashville, but some players say they didn't mind. They say they just wanted to be prepared for whatever may happen Friday.

The team is coming off a three-day Christmas break.
Coach Rich Brooks said his team is doing things right, but he thinks the time off may have affected his team just a little.
